Abstract
According to the author, nonablative radiofrequency treatment will not replace standard surgical rhytidectomy, but it may play an important role in cosmetically improving early skin laxity. He describes a noninvasive skin tightening approach that uses volumetric heating of the entire dermis, protecting the epidermis from blistering with a cryogen-cooled contact probe.Entities:
